UFC 200: Lesnar vs Hunt

A huge weekend for the UFC in Las Vegas culminates with UFC 200. While the card has been changed around a number of times with the Conor McGregor situation (he didn’t want to show up to do promo) and then the Jon Jones suspension (performance-enhancing drugs), we’re still in line for a fantastic event.

The main event features former heavyweight champion Brock Lesnar, who takes a break from the WWE for a bout with Mark Hunt, and also on the main card is an interim featherweight title bout between former champions Jose Aldo and Frankie Edgar. Women's bantamweight champion Miesha Tate will also defend her belt against Amanda Nunes.

This card was supposed to feature a rematch between featherweight champion Conor McGregor and Nate Diaz at welterweight, but it was scrapped due to contract issues.

Main Card

Brock Lesnar vs. Mark Hunt – Heavyweight

Lesnar (5-3) has not competed in MMA since December 2011, when he lost on a body kick to Alistair Overeem. He has had health issues since and seems to be healthy now, but the former heavyweight champion might be only here for a paycheque.

Hunt (12-10, 1 NC) knocked out Frank Mir in March in what many thought was his last fight, and he certainly has the power to KO Lesnar, but he has to stay out of Lesnar's wrestling crosshairs.
